  • The bastion of Schönborn is a rebuilt log cabin as part of the former federal stronghold Reduit (Mainz-Kastel) on the right bank of the Rhine fortress Mainz.The bastion was named after the builder of the built after the Thirty Years War former Mainz ship bridge, the Archbishop of Mainz Johann Philipp von Schönborn (1605-1673).The bastion of Schönborn protected the ship bridge on the southeastern flank and was at the same time dock for the trajectory of the Royal Railway Directorate Frankfurt, which served the traffic between Mainz and the Kastel train station of the Taunus Railway to continue to Frankfurt.Today, a restaurant with terrace as well as in the summer months the Kasteler beach with panoramic views of the opposite city Mainz operated. On the first floor of the building is the so-called raftsman's room, a rafting museum of this old profession with numerous exhibits.
